Comprehending ADHD in Adults
ADHD is characterized by 3 main symptoms: negligence,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. In adults, these symptoms might present as:
- Difficulty focusing or staying organized
- Being quickly sidetracked
- Forgetfulness in daily activities
- Impulsivity in decision-making
- Difficulty managing time and responsibilities
Adults might likewise fight with psychological policy, resulting in problems in relationships and work environment performance. For numerous, comprehending that these obstacles could be connected to ADHD can be a game-changer.

Kinds Of Free ADHD Tests for Adults
There's a large range of resources available online, including questionnaires, self-reporting scales, and quizzes. Here are some typical kinds of free ADHD tests for adults:
| Test Type | Description |
|---|---|
| Self-Report Scale | Individuals answer concerns reflecting their habits over the past six months. |
| Behavior Rating Scale | Asks about particular habits and actions in various settings such as work and home. |
| Sign Checklist | A concise list of common ADHD symptoms where people can suggest if they experience them. |
| Online Quizzes | Normally much shorter and may include multiple-choice concerns about day-to-day functioning. |
Popular Free ADHD Tests
-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S-v1.1): Developed by the World Health Organization, this commonly used screening tool evaluates ADHD symptoms in adults.
- Brown Attention-Deficit Disorder Scales: Focused on evaluating attention-related difficulties, it can assist identify ADHD qualities.
- Mind Diagnostics Online Test: Offers a thorough assessment and provides feedback on the probability of ADHD existence.
- Psychology Tools: Contains numerous evaluating choices including self-report assessments tailored for adult ADHD.

Frequently asked questions
Q1: Are free ADHD tests dependable?
A1: While free ADHD tests can be valuable as a preliminary screening tool, they are not conclusive. A professional evaluation by a certified health care provider is needed for a main diagnosis.
Q2: How long do these tests take?
A2: Most free ADHD tests take 10-20 minutes to finish, depending upon the variety of concerns.
Q3: What if the test results show possible ADHD?
A3: If the test recommends potential ADHD, it's vital to speak with a health care professional for additional examination and possible diagnosis.
Q4: Can adults grow out of ADHD symptoms?
A4: While some adults may experience a decrease in hyperactive symptoms, inattention and impulsivity can persist without proper management.
